Yes, the big 3 have all suffered with the chip/supply shortages.
But it hit Ford at the worst time possible. Right when they were debuting many new models such as the Mach-E, Bronco and Bronco sport, & Maverick. And also with the hybrid Explorer, hybrid F-150's, and the all-electric Lightning set for 2022.
All of this has stretched their production paper-thin while trying to get all of the new and established models out the door. And also, they are very aware of the F-150 being the best-selling truck for 47 years running. They are very concerned about keeping that streak intact.
